Becoming America's President takes money. While this is truer today than ever in U.S. History, it might not surprise you to know that most of our Presidents came from wealthy stock.

In 2010, 24/7 Wall St assembled a list of all U.S. Presidents' net worth, adjusted for inflation to modern currency values. We thought we'd take a look at histories of the 10 richest men to become leaders of the free world at that time.

8. Herbert Hoover

Net worth:

$75 million

Famously an accomplished engineer, a Great Depression President, and the namesake and driving force behind the Hoover Dam. Unfortunately, history seems to agree he was better at running mines than the U.S.

How he made his riches

Herbert Hoover made his fortune in mining. First as a geologist and engineer, then by 23 years old he became a mine manager. He went on to work in China, eventually becoming the director of Chinese Engineering and Mining Corporation. Hoover eventually went into business for himself, and made the bulk of his fortune as a mining consultant for the British firm Burma Corporation. He was a wealthy man by the time he was 40.
